There are 5 modes at your disposal which
determine the Jog Wheels -T28- function:
If this mode is active, the current
track can be scratched as long as the Jog
Wheels surface -T28- is being touched. If only
the side is being touched and the Jog Wheel
is being moved, you can increase (clockwise)
or decrease (counterclockwise) the current
tracks speed. Herewith you
can increase (clockwise) or decrease (coun-
terclockwise) the current tracks speed. As
opposed to SCRATCH mode the Jog Wheels
-T28- rotational speed also has an inuence
on the tracks manipulation.
Allows scrolling quickly through a loaded
track. By activating this mode Traktor
automatically switches to browse view. By
turning the Jog Wheel -T28- it is now possible
to comfortably navigate the track list. A full
navigation through the folder directory as
well as the track directory is possible via the
TRAX Encoder -T5-.
If no mode has been selected, the Jog Wheel
-T28- can be used for volume control of a
deck (Rotary Deck Volume Control). If the
Jog Wheels surface is touched during the
rotation, the deck can be quickly faded in
and out. If only the rubberized edge is being
touched for the rotary movement, the deck
volume can be adjusted exactly.

In Shift mode there is a mode at your disposal
that determines the Jog Wheel‘s -T28- func-
tion.

By turning the Jog Wheel -T28- while holding
the Shift Button simultaneously the navigation
will be signicantly accelerated. Also quick
search for a track will be facilitated.

T30 
As long as this button is pressed the
deck will return to the last set cue
point and then stop. When the button is
released, playback will start.

Causes the return to the ActCue point.
T31 
Herewith the cue point will be called
up and played as long as the button is
being held.

The deck jumps from the current position to
the next cue point.
T32 
Starts and pauses the track‘s playback
respectively.

(De)activates Keylock.
T33 
The current deck‘s speed is synced to
the master deck.

Determines the track‘s BPM, depending
on how fast the button is repeatedly being
pressed. Ideally it will be pressed to every beat
in case the grid should not t.
